A cream and gray 12x24 Italian Eramosa porcelain tile that resembled linear-cut travertine was used in a subway pattern on the walls and a stacked pattern on the floors. A matching 2x2 tile completed the shower floor, which was enclosed with a custom rolling glass shower door (to maximize the narrow space) on top of a white quartz curb. Glass shelves, a modern low-flow Delta shower fixture, and recessed LEDs completed the shower area. An oval freestanding tub with floor mounted contemporary tub filler created a zen-like feel in this master bath. As an added luxury, a custom NuHeat radiant floor mat was installed beneath the new tile, which serves as the primary (and efficient!) heat source for the bathroom.

This beautiful master bathroom features a stunning acrylic freestanding tub with a freestanding telephone tub faucet. The beautiful wall tile around the shower and tub area is an 18x18 nu travertine walnut matte. The walk-in shower has a custom glass enclosure. The floor tile is a neutal AZ 12x24 metalwood Iridio that compliments the other tile and blends well with the wall color. The counter top on the double undermount sink vanity is a quartz with a waterfall edge. Finally the stunning vanity in a Sollid designer Hamilton cream style door with a brown glaze. All the details in this space, the mirrors, floor tile, wall tile, fixtures and that beautiful tub make for a great master remodel.

There were certain things we were really looking for in the remodel. First off, the bathroom was pretty large with a high ceiling. In the winter months, it was always really cold and hard to heat. To solve that we had TaylorPro install heated flooring beneath the travertine tiles. We also needed a custom vanity that would conceal hair appliances, most of our personal toiletries and have enough storage for everything else. The cabinetry was custom designed to exactly what we were looking for. Lastly, we wanted a classic, timeless look using tumbled travertine. After consulting with his designer we were able to select all the tile, accent tile and a beautiful frameless glass shower enclosure.
